If you like having rooms so hot at night (even with the thermostat turned all the way down) you wake up sweating, and loud walking all day and night on the wooden walkways outside, then you'll love this place! We had to sleep at night with the windows open to make the room bearable (now remember, this is in January)! We were told it must be the heat from the rooms underneath us making it so uncomfortable (we were on the 2nd floor). We talked to other guests and they complained their room were too hot also.
The walkways encircling the rooms are wooden planks and every step anyone took on them, you could hear all over the hotel. Especially when they were walking with ski boots on, it was extremely loud. We didn't have 1 nights sleep that was we weren't woken up several times during the night by this disturbance.
The rooms were so-so. I expected a little nicer room for the price we were charged. Just 2 beds, a little bathroom area, and small bathroom. The refrigerator in the room is extrememly small. When trying to dry my hair, the blowdryer worked for 2 minutes before going out.
The "free" breakfast was sparse in selection and volume for the amount of people staying there. They only have 2 to 3 tables in a very small lobby that everyone tries to fit into. Most people just took back whatever they could get back to their rooms since there wasn't anywhere to sit.
The night clerk was extremely nice and I am sorry I didn't get his name. He was the only bright spot during our stay there. Needless to say we were very disappointed with our stay there.
